About Canberra
Canberra, the capital city of Australia, is a unique destination blending modern urban design with natural beauty and cultural richness. Unlike other major cities, Canberra was purpose-built as the nation’s political center, resulting in a well-planned layout featuring wide avenues, extensive green spaces, and impressive architecture. The city is home to Australia’s key national institutions, including the Parliament House, the National Gallery, and the Australian War Memorial, making it a hub for history and culture enthusiasts. Visitors are drawn to Canberra’s vibrant arts scene, diverse culinary offerings, and outdoor activities such as hiking in nearby nature reserves and cycling around Lake Burley Griffin. The city’s four distinct seasons provide a variety of experiences, from cherry blossoms in spring to crisp winters ideal for cozy cafés. Canberra’s welcoming atmosphere, combined with its blend of urban sophistication and natural landscapes, offers travelers a compelling reason to explore Australia’s political heart and cultural soul.

Top Attractions
1. Parliament House – The iconic seat of Australia’s government, offering guided tours and stunning views from the rooftop. 2. Australian War Memorial – A moving tribute to Australia’s military history with exhibitions, memorials, and an extensive archive. 3. National Gallery of Australia – Houses an impressive collection of Australian and international art, including Aboriginal works. 4. Lake Burley Griffin – A central man-made lake perfect for walking, cycling, boating, and picnics. 5. National Museum of Australia – Showcases the country’s social history, indigenous culture, and natural environment through interactive exhibits.

Local Food & Cuisine
Canberra’s food scene is diverse and vibrant, featuring fresh local produce and multicultural influences. Signature dishes include modern Australian cuisine with an emphasis on seasonal ingredients, native bush foods, and premium wines from nearby vineyards. Popular dining spots range from fine dining restaurants to casual cafés and food markets. Must-try foods include barramundi fish, kangaroo meat, and artisanal cheeses. Noteworthy restaurants include Aubergine and Monster Kitchen and Bar, known for their innovative menus and quality.
Getting Around
Canberra is accessible by air through Canberra Airport, with regular flights from major Australian cities. The city has a reliable public bus network and extensive cycling paths. Taxis and rideshare services are widely available. Walking is convenient in the central areas. Transportation costs are moderate, with options for day passes on public transit. Renting a car is optional but useful for exploring beyond the city.

Culture & Customs
Canberra’s culture reflects Australia’s multicultural society with a strong emphasis on indigenous heritage and national identity. Social customs include polite greetings and respect for personal space. Major events include the National Multicultural Festival and Floriade flower festival. Visitors should be mindful of Aboriginal cultural sites and practices.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ory.
